NPR reported recently that Walmart {one of the largest grocery chains in the country} will be testing out selling ugly produce in 300 Florida stores. Ugly or imperfect produce is nothing new {which you already know if you garden}. Every year, an unfathomable amount of produce goes to waste because it doesn’t look the part Read More >>

Walmart to Ban 10 Chemicals From Their Stores
I stumbled across an article the other day about Walmart banning 10 toxic chemicals from all of the fragrances, cosmetics, household cleaners, and personal care products sold in their stores.
